What Is BTC Postage and How Does It Work?


BTC Postage is a service that allows you to purchase legitimate shipping labels from major carriers — including USPS, FedEx, and UPS — using Bitcoin as payment.
Instead of entering a credit card at checkout, you pay directly from a crypto wallet.
The label is generated instantly, and you print it at home exactly like any other shipping label.
No account or credit card is required — making it one of the more frictionless ways to put your Bitcoin to practical use.
BTC Postage supports major carriers including USPS, FedEx, and UPS, and users can pay directly from a digital wallet without involving banks or third-party processors.
It works for individual shipments as well as bulk orders, with support for WooCommerce integration for e-commerce sellers.


Why Pay for Postage with Bitcoin?


The most obvious reason is privacy.
When you pay with Bitcoin, you don't need to share personal financial information, which reduces exposure compared to traditional credit card payments.
That matters to a growing number of users — freelancers, e-commerce sellers, and privacy-conscious individuals who prefer to keep their financial data off corporate databases.
There is also a convenience angle.
If you already hold Bitcoin, paying for postage directly means skipping the step of converting crypto back to fiat before spending it.
BTC Postage rates match those of conventional payment options, with no additional service fees — so you are not paying a premium for the privilege of using crypto.
For anyone who ships frequently and already operates in the crypto ecosystem, paying for postage with Bitcoin is simply a natural extension of how they already manage money.


How BTC Postage Works: Step-by-Step Guide


The process is straightforward and takes only a few minutes from start to label.
  • Step 1 — Enter shipment details: Select your carrier, package type, dimensions, and recipient information on the platform's homepage.
  • Step 2 — Get a rate quote: Click through to see shipping rate options across USPS, FedEx, and UPS — including standard and expedited delivery tiers.
  • Step 3 — Add to cart and check out: Select your preferred service level and proceed to payment.
  • Step 4 — Pay with Bitcoin: Send the exact BTC amount from your wallet to the payment address provided.
  • Step 5 — Print your label: Once your payment is received, download and print your shipping label — no account setup required.
  • Step 6 — Drop off your package: Hand it to your chosen carrier exactly as you would with any prepaid label.
Most shipments come with a tracking number, which you can use to monitor delivery status directly from the platform.


What to Watch Out for Before You Ship


BTC Postage is reliable — but there are a few things worth knowing before your first transaction.
Confirmation time matters.
On-chain Bitcoin payments are not instant. On average, a Bitcoin transaction receives its first confirmation in around 10 minutes — though this can vary depending on network conditions, so factor that into your timeline if your shipment is time-sensitive.
Spending Bitcoin is a taxable event in the US.
This is the part most people overlook. The IRS classifies Bitcoin as property, meaning that spending it — including on something as routine as a shipping label — may trigger a capital gains or capital loss calculation.
That does not mean you should avoid it, but it does mean you should keep records of the BTC amount spent and its value at the time of the transaction.
Verify the platform before you pay.
The Bitcoin postage space has a small number of well-established services, but as with anything in crypto, it pays to double-check that a platform is legitimate before sending funds.
Unused labels can typically be refunded.
Unused labels can typically be refunded within 21 days of generation, subject to carrier confirmation — though the process can take up to two weeks.


FAQ


Is Bitcoin postage legit?
Yes, Bitcoin postage is a legitimate way to pay for shipping through carriers like USPS, UPS, and FedEx using cryptocurrency held in your wallet.
Does USPS accept Bitcoin directly?
USPS does not currently accept crypto payments directly, but third-party Bitcoin postage platforms act as an intermediary, purchasing the label on your behalf.
Is there an extra fee for paying with Bitcoin?
Postage rates when using BTC match conventional payment options, with no additional service fees charged for paying in crypto.
Can I ship internationally with Bitcoin postage?
Yes — international shipping is supported, though customs information must be added to your shipment details during checkout.
Do I need to create an account to use BTC postage?
Most platforms do not require account registration — you enter your shipment details, pay with Bitcoin, and print your label without signing up.
